Output 9181569c330e0f05a6afec802eec33dcc8af4ecdbb79669e856b8e4ebaaa951e:199

value
72887
script pubkey
OP_0 OP_PUSHBYTES_20 c3d8d1c4fdf94d13888aca0186b82c7c7088a51c
address
bc1qc0vdr38al9x38zy2egqcdwpv03cg3fgujggw36
transaction
9181569c330e0f05a6afec802eec33dcc8af4ecdbb79669e856b8e4ebaaa951e
spent
true